数据库理论复习笔记之数据库系统的组成

数据库系统的组成

★数据库
★数据库管理系统(及其开发工具)
★应用程序
★数据库管理员
★硬件平台及数据库
★软件
★人员

  1. 硬件平台及数据库
    (1)数据库系统对硬件资源的要求:
    ● 足够大的内存
    ● 足够的大的磁盘或磁盘阵列等设备
    ● 较高的通道能力,提高数据传送率

  2. 软件
    ● 数据库管理系统
    ● 支持数据库管理系统运行的操作系统
    ● 与数据库接口的高级语言及其编译系统
    ● 以数据库管理系统为核心的应用开发工具
    ● 为特定应用环境开发的数据库应用系统

  3. 人 员
    :不同的人员涉及不同的数据抽象级别,具有不同的数据视图,如下图所示:
    在这里插入图片描述

(1)数据库管理员(DBA)
具体职责:

  1. 决定数据库中的信息内容和结构
  2. 决定数据库的存储结构和存取策略
  3. 定义数据的安全性要求和完整性约束条件
  4. 监控数据库的使用和运行
    ★周期性转储数据库
    ----数据文件
    ----日志文件
    ★系统故障恢复
    ★介质故障恢复
    ★监视审计文件
  5. 数据库的改进和重组
    ★性能监控和调优
    ★定期对数据库进行重组织,以提高系统的性能
    ★需求增加和改变时,数据库须需要重构造

(2)系统分析员和数据库设计人员
系统分析员职责:

  1. 负责应用系统的需求分析和规范说明
  2. 与用户及数据库管理员结合,确定系统的硬软件配置
  3. 参与数据库系统的概要设计

数据库设计人员职责:

  1. 参加用户需求调查和系统分析
  2. 确定数据库中的数据
  3. 设计数据库各级模式

(3)应用程序员
应用程序员职责:
★设计和编写应用系统的程序模块
★进行调试和安装

(4)最终用户
★用户是指最终用户(End User)。最终用户通过应用系统的用户接口使用数据库。

  1. 偶然用户
    ●不经常访问数据库,但每次访问数据库时往往需要不同的数据库信息
    ●企业或组织机构的高中级管理人员
  2. 简单用户
    ●主要工作是查询和更新数据库
    ●银行的职员、机票预定人员、旅馆总台服务员
  3. 复杂用户
    ●工程师、科学家、经济学家、科技工作者等
    ●直接使用数据库语言访问数据库,甚至能够基于数据库管理系统的应用程序接口编制自己的应用程序

总结:下面为第一章节涉及复试重点问题,试试看,可以把答案写在评论区,别翻书找个自己会的回答

成电复试重点
1.DBA 的职责是什么?
2.数据库系统和文件系统相比有什么优点?
3.什么是完整性约束?
4.DBMS支持那几种数据模型?
5.简介数据库的三级模式
6.数据库的三要素
7.数据库的两种独立性
8.数据库两级模式的作用?
9.笛卡尔积是什么?
ps:复习完了本章节,试试看。另外我要歇一段时间了,复习一下其他内容,等四月初看情况。

  • 1
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 10
    评论
好的,我可以给你提供一些数据库系统概论的期末复习笔记,帮助你进行复习。 1. 数据库系统组成部分: - 数据库:存储有组织的数据的集合 - 数据库管理系统(DBMS):管理数据库的软件 - 数据库应用程序:通过DBMS与数据库进行交互的软件 2. 数据库系统的基本概念: - 实体:可以在数据库中存储的对象或事物 - 属性:实体的特征或属性,如姓名、年龄等 - 关系:实体之间的联系,如学生和课程之间的联系 - 模式:数据库中所有数据的逻辑结构 - 视图:特定用户或应用程序所看到的数据库子集 3. 数据库设计过程: - 需求分析:确定数据库的需求和目标 - 概念设计:创建数据库的概念模型 - 逻辑设计:将概念模型转换为逻辑模型 - 物理设计:将逻辑模型转换为物理模型,包括数据类型、索引等 4. SQL语言: - 数据定义语言(DDL):用于定义数据库对象,如表、索引、触发器等 - 数据操作语言(DML):用于插入、更新、删除数据 - 数据查询语言(DQL):用于查询数据 5. 数据库管理系统的类型: - 层次型数据库管理系统(HDBMS):数据以树形结构组织,不适用于复杂的数据结构 - 网状型数据库管理系统(NDBMS):数据以网状结构组织,可以处理更复杂的数据结构 - 关系型数据库管理系统(RDBMS):数据以表格形式组织,最常用的类型 - NoSQL数据库管理系统:非关系型数据库,适用于大数据和分布式系统 希望这些笔记能够对你的复习有所帮助!

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 10
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值